The 5303305677 Frigidaire Replacementâ Filters Filter Dryer is⢠a sealed-line filter-drier designed for use in Frigidaire ârefrigeration and cooling â¤appliances. As a combined particulate filter and desiccant element, it removes solid contaminants and adsorbs moisture from the circulating refrigerant, providing inline âprotection for downstream components without altering the sealed-system charge when properly installed.
Functionally, the filter dryer âis installed in the liquid â˘line-typically between the condenser outlet and the metering device or expansion valve-and interfaces directly with the compressor, condenser, âmetering device and any receiver or accumulator present in the system. By trapping debris andâ removing water and acidic byproducts, it helps prevent metering device clogging, oil contamination and chemical breakdown that can lead to reduced heat transfer, abnormal pressuresand premature compressor wear⣠or failure.

Function and Role of the FilterâDrier in frigidaire Refrigeration Systems
The filterâdrier is a passive refrigeration component that protects the⤠refrigeration circuit by removing moisture, acidsand particulate contamination from the liquid refrigerant. The 5303305677 Frigidaire Replacement Filters Filter Dryer contains a desiccant bed and an internal mesh that trap water and solid debris, preventing freezeâups at the expansion device and reducing chemical corrosion in the compressor and âtubing. â¤In typical Frigidaire layouts this component is brazed into the⢠liquid line between the condenser and the receiver or thermal expansion valve; correct orientation and matching of port sizes â¤and refrigerant type are necessary for reliable operation â¤and compatibility with⣠factory systems.
- Primary functions: moisture adsorption, particulate⤠filtrationand acid/contaminant retention.
- Behavioral indicators: increased liquidâline pressure drop or⣠iced sight glass suggestâ a restricted or saturated dryer.
- Service âpractice: replace⣠after open service, âcompressor⢠burnoutor when contamination is detected; do not reuse âŁa saturated unit.
| Item | Description |
|---|---|
| Application | Liquidâline â¤protection for residential Frigidaire refrigeration circuits |
| Function | Desiccant adsorption âof moisture andâ filtration âof solids |
| Installation note | Brazed inline â˘with â¤flow arrow toward expansion device; match â¤refrigerant and connection size |
For practical field work,select a filterâdrier with the correct refrigerant compatibility⤠and connection geometry and replace it whenever the system is âopened or shows signsâ of⤠contamination-examples include a cloudy sight glass,unexplained acid test results,or compressor failure. During âinstallation observe standard evacuation and brazing practices to prevent desiccantâ exposure to atmospheric moisture; after replacement, evacuate to specification (deep vacuum) and confirm system performance, monitoring superheat and subcooling to⤠ensure the new dryer is not causing excessive pressure drop.When troubleshooting persistent moisture or acid, â˘pair electrical and oil analysis with dryer replacement to identify upstream failure modes⤠rather than relying⤠on a single component swap.
How the 5303305677 Frigidaire Replacement Filters Filter Dryer Operates Inside the⣠Refrigeration Circuit
The 5303305677 Frigidaire Replacementâ Filters Filter Dryer is a â˘single-component liquid-line filter/drier that âsits inline⢠between the condenser and the metering device to protect theâ sealed refrigeration circuit. Internally it combines a porous particulate filterâ and a desiccant bed housed in a crimped steel shell; refrigerant and oil flow through the inlet, particulate contaminants and âinsoluble debris are trapped by the filter elementand dissolved or free moisture is adsorbed by the desiccant.â Proper selection of this replacement âpart requires matching the part number and connections⤠to the refrigerator model and the system’s refrigerant andâ oil type so that pressure-drop characteristics and moisture capacity are appropriate for the circuit it âserves.
during normal operation the filter dryer presents a low, steady pressure drop while adsorbing water and trapping solids; as the desiccant loads⤠or the filterâ collects debris the differential pressure risesâ and the device increasingly restricts⤠liquid flow. This behaviorâ protects metering devices and compressor⣠components from slugging, corrosionand acid formation but also means the component⢠is a scheduled-service item: itâ is typically replaced when the compressor is âŁreplaced, after any open-system repairsor when diagnostic âmeasurements indicate elevated liquid-line pressure dropâ or reduced cooling performance. Practical indicators of a failing or undersized filter dryer include fluctuating suction pressures, high head pressure with reduced evaporator coolingor visible debris in service⣠filters;⣠technicians confirm failure with pressure-drop readings across the device andâ by⢠tracing system historyâ such as â˘compressor burnouts⤠or contaminationâ events.
- Desiccant function: adsorbs waterâ and acids to prevent corrosion and â¤freeze-up at the expansion device.
- Filtration: Capturesâ solid particles, metal shavingsand wax that can clog valves and capillary tubes.
- Flow direction: ⢠Must be installed per the arrow marking to ensure proper⣠contact time â¤and filtration.
- Replacement triggers: compressor replacement, open-system exposure, elevated differential pressure.

Diagnostic Indicators and Common Failure Symptoms â˘of FilterâDrier Blockage, âŁMoisture Ingress and Desiccant âSaturation
The filterâdrier is a pressureâcontaining component that removes â˘particulate debris and adsorbs water and acid âbyâproducts from â¤the refrigerant stream to protect metering devices and the compressor. The 5303305677 Frigidaire Replacement Filters Filter Dryer is a serviceable element intended to match the flow characteristics and connections used inâ Frigidaire sealed systems; when correctly sized and installed it maintains appropriate liquidâline cleanliness and moisture levels. Functionally, a âproperly performing filterâdrier âpresents minimal âŁpressure drop atâ rated system flow and prevents intermittent expansionâdevice starvation, while a clogged or chemically saturated unit will alter system pressures, change superheat and subcooling patternsand⤠contribute to compressor stress or recurring expansionâvalve blockage.
- Increased pressure differential: measurable rise inâ liquidâline pressure drop or a sudden change in suction/head pressures under steady load indicates⤠restricted flow through the drier.
- Frost or temperature gradient: cold spot or frosting on the drier body and an âabnormal temperatureâ step between⣠inlet and outlet suggest flow restriction or refrigerant âflash.
- Visible contamination or oil âŁdiscoloration: dark oil âin âsight glass âor particulate draining at service ports points to degraded desiccant or âfilter media breakdown.
- Moisture indicator change or acid formation: â color change in a sightâglass/moisture indicator or corrosion products in service samples indicate moisture ingress or desiccant exhaustion.
- Repeat metering deviceâ clogging: recurrent TXV/expansion valve restrictions downstreamâ of the drier imply âthe drier â˘is no longer â¤trapping solids effectively.
Technicians â¤diagnose these failure modes by comparing âstatic and running pressures, monitoring inlet/outlet temperatures of the drier, inspecting sightâglass conditionand sampling oil or refrigerant for contaminants. Practical checks include measuring the pressure â˘drop across the drier âat a known operating condition,⣠verifying expected superheat/subcooling values at the evaporator â¤and condenserand⣠performing â¤a visual inspection for moistureâindicator change or physical damage. Replacement with a compatible unit such âas⢠the 5303305677 Frigidaire Replacement Filters Filter⣠Dryer should match connection type,internal volume and⣠flow â¤rating; if desiccant saturation or media breakdown is suspected,replace the drier⢠and perform⢠a system evacuation and dehydration to remove âresidual moisture and contaminants prior to recharge.

Compatibility, Model Fitment and Replacement Installation Procedures for Frigidaire⤠FilterâDriers
the 5303305677 Frigidaire replacement Filters Filter Dryer serves as the inline moisture, acid and particulate control device in Frigidaire refrigeration circuits. It is manufactured to match âŁthe physical envelope and connection geometry used in select Frigidaire compressors and liquid âlines; fitmentâ depends on matching the service port or line-size and the refrigerant/oil âcompatibility of the âappliance.Functionally, the filterâdryer captures hygroscopic contaminants and desiccant-saturated debris while providing a pressure-stable flow⢠path to the⣠metering âdevice.Technicians should confirm the appliance service data⣠and the replacement part’s maximum working pressure âand refrigerant rating before installation⢠to ensure material compatibility and maintain system oil balance.
Replacement âand fitment require standard refrigeration âŁservice procedures: recover⣠refrigerant to a certified cylinder, isolate and remove the failed unitand install the replacementâ in âŁthe liquid⤠line upstream of the expansion device with the arrow aligned to flow direction.During brazing or⣠mechanical connection, purge with dry nitrogen toâ prevent⣠oxidation and minimize desiccant exposure; after installation, evacuate the system to deep vacuum (targeting 500 â¤microns⢠or âmanufacturer’s specified value), conductâ a pressure/leak test, then recharge to the factory charge. Pay attention to installed orientation and anyâ internalâ screens or inlet sizes that can affect flow; if the replacement â¤uses a different connection type,⣠adaptors or rework of the âŁline may be ânecessary to⣠preserve piping geometry and avoid creating flow restrictions.

Q&A
what is the 5303305677 Frigidaire replacement filter dryer and what does it do?
Theâ filter dryer is a sealed component in the refrigeration circuit that contains a desiccant and âŁa particulate filter. It removes moisture, acid and solid contaminants from the liquid refrigerant to protectâ the expansion deviceâ (capillary tube/valve) and compressorand to help maintain efficient cooling and long component life.
How can I tellâ if theâ filter⤠dryer is the cause of a cooling problem?
Signs that a filter dryer may be restrictedâ or contaminated include reduced cooling capacity, long run times, abnormalâ pressure readings (high head or âlow suctionâ pressure), ice or frosting atâ the expansion device,â and intermittent operation. However, these symptoms can also be caused by refrigerant leaks, compressor faults or airflow problems, so proper diagnosis is required before assuming the⢠filter dryer is at fault.
When should the filter dryer be replaced?
Best practice is to replace the filterâ dryer wheneverâ the⤠sealed refrigerant system is opened for ârepairs (compressor replacement,major leak⣠repair,or when moisture/acid contamination is suspected). A clogged or moisture-laden drier⤠should also be replaced. Routine replacement on a perfectly sealed, uncontaminated system is generally not âŁrequired.
is the 5303305677 an OEM part and how do I confirm compatibility with my Frigidaire unit?
Part â¤number 5303305677 is listed as a Frigidaire replacement filter dryer, but â¤compatibility varies by⢠model and refrigerant type. Always confirm fit by checking your appliance model number, theâ manufacturer parts list or diagramor by consulting an authorized dealer âor service manual.Do not assume interchangeability without verifying connection type, refrigerant typeâ and drier capacity.
Can I replace the filter dryer myself?
Replacing a filter âdryer âinvolves working on the sealed refrigerant circuit and usually requires recovering refrigerant, brazing or making secure line connectionsand performing⤠a proper evacuation and leak check. In many jurisdictions, refrigerant handling requires â¤certification (such as, EPA 608 in theâ U.S.). If â¤you are not certified and experienced with ârefrigeration service, it is recommended to hire a qualified HVAC/R â¤technician âŁto âperform the replacement.
Are âthere installation details I need⢠to be aware âofâ (orientation, flow direction, ârefrigerant type)?
Yes. Filter driers are installed in the liquid line, typically between the condenser and the expansion deviceand many units are directional – they will have âa â¤flow arrow or labeledâ inlet/outlet. You must use a drier rated for the correctâ refrigerant and capacity for the system. Match the connection type (flare, sweat, brazed fitting) and ensure proper evacuation after installation. Follow the manufacturer’s specifications and local regulations.
Ifâ I replace the filter dryer, will it guarantee my refrigerator or AC will start cooling again?
Replacing the filter dryer will correct problems âcaused by a blocked or moisture-contaminated drier, but it will not fix unrelated issues such asâ a compressor failure, refrigerant leak, electrical/control faults or restricted airflow. Proper system diagnosis is necessary to identify all root causes before replacement is expected to restore normal operation.
How should I â˘handle and dispose of the old filter dryer?
Old filter driers contain refrigerant andâ desiccant that must beâ handled according â¤to local âenvironmental and safety âregulations. The refrigerant should be properly recovered by a certifiedâ technician before removing the drier.Dispose of the component⤠and â˘any recovered⣠refrigerant following local hazardous-waste and refrigerant-disposal rules.
